Notes De Musique vous permet d'apprendre en vous amusant à lire les notes de musique sur une partition, développer votre oreille grâce aux dictées musicales et propose également de nombreuses fonctionnalités supplémentaires.

Michael Bolton is one of the most successful blue-eyed soul and soft rock artists in music history. With a career spanning decades, he has sold over 75 million records globally. His catalog features a massive collection of power ballads, soulful covers, and early hard rock treasures.

Bolton’s fortunes changed with his signing to Columbia Records. His 1983 album Michael Bolton began to steer him toward radio rock, but it was 1985’s Hunger that signaled the arrival of his distinct sound. However, it was the late 80s that cemented his status as a superstar.
Before becoming the king of adult contemporary radio, Michael Bolton recorded under his given name, Michael Bolotin. He performed raw, soul-infused hard rock.
Bolton followed this success with (1991), his first number-one album on the Billboard 200. The record included the Grammy-winning single "When a Man Loves a Woman" and moved over 10.2 million copies globally. His commercial peak continued into the next year with Timeless: The Classics (1992), a collection of soul covers that also secured the top spot on the Billboard albums chart.
